What is Category B?
Category B licenses are the most common type of driving license, allowing individuals to operate vehicles with a maximum authorized mass of up to 3,500 kg, and can carry no more than eight passengers in addition to the driver. This category includes standard cars and many lightweight vans, which are essential for day-to-day commuting and recreational activities.

Benefits of the Online Driving License Exam
Convenience: Candidates can take the exam from the comfort of their homes or any location with a stable internet connection. This flexibility allows individuals to choose a time that suits their schedules, eliminating travel time to exam centers.
Accessibility: Online exams can create a more inclusive environment for individuals with disabilities or those living in remote areas where access to physical testing centers is limited.
Reduced Exam Scheduling Conflicts: With fewer restrictions on exam times, candidates can plan their tests around other commitments, reducing stress and enhancing overall experience.
Immediate Results: Online exams often provide instant feedback, allowing candidates to know whether they passed or failed shortly after completing the test. This immediate response can help reduce anxiety about waiting for results.

The Online Exam Process
The process of taking an online driving license exam generally includes the following steps:
Registration: Candidates start by registering on an authorized platform offering the online driving license exam. This registration typically requires personal information, proof of eligibility, and payment of any applicable fees.
Preparation: Once registered, candidates can access study resources, practice tests, and other materials designed to assist with preparation.
Scheduling the Exam: Candidates select a date and time for their exam that fits their schedule.
Taking the Exam: On the day of the exam, candidates log in to the designated platform, complete any necessary identity checks, and begin the exam. The exam may consist of multiple-choice questions and scenario-based inquiries assessing driving knowledge.
Receiving Results: After completing the exam, candidates receive their results instantly. Those who pass can proceed to obtain their driving license, while those who do not can usually schedule a retake after a specified waiting period.
